Local Hardness Recovery in the Heat-Affected Zone of Laser Beam Weld Seams in AlMgSi-Alloys with an In-Process Laser Post-heat Treatment

Abstract

Welding of AlMgSi-alloys of the 6000 series in T4 condition suffer from a local reduction of the hardness, i.e. local softening of the heat-affected zone and the weld zone. This local softening results in an inhomogeneous hardness distribution, the so-called metallurgical notch effect, which leads to a reduction of the tensile strength of the component. The paper presents an in-process method that allows local hardness recovery in the metallurgical notch effect area. A post-weld laser heat treatment process was designed, which reduces the process time to less than one minute. To achieve precipitation hardening in the zone of the metallurgical notch effect, the process parameters for the post-weld laser heat treatment were estimated with an analytical model. The benefit of the post-weld laser heat treatment strategy was demonstrated experimentally.
